UK Department for Education: children's services and education policy.

The Department for Education (DfE) is a ministerial department responsible for children's services and education policy in England, supported by 13 agencies and public bodies.

Why It Matters

For education professionals in GB, DfE sets the policy direction for early years, schools, and further and higher education, shaping how institutions operate.
